Output 871f54d61ef4ef5c04ca4da08c40dd10f856a95d692ec5a554bf651e5b89c00a:1

value
2094960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efbbf32076776c561d65c96bf336c6016388cf2a OP_EQUAL
address
3PYcaNCUt5zBiLpvseJg5JXU9mpYJ7GBVC
transaction
871f54d61ef4ef5c04ca4da08c40dd10f856a95d692ec5a554bf651e5b89c00a
confirmations
312890
spent
true